The Distribution Electrician Supervisor ( DES ) position oversees personnel performing overhead and underground distribution construction, maintenance, and restoration activities. The ideal candidate will have: experience working as a Distribution Electrician, managing multiple distribution projects, and safely providing oversight during normal day and restoration periods; experience working with or within Work Management systems and Asset Management programs while providing project updates and completion timelines; the ability to present analytical data and communicate project scope and performance-based reporting to Management. This position will require the employee to perform site visits to meet with project coordinators and perform crew audits.

Commercial Driver License:

This position requires a valid Texas Class A Commercial Driver License or the ability to acquire one within 120 days of employment. External New Hires must meet the City of Austin’s Driver Record Evaluation ( DRE ) requisite. To be considered for a driving position, applicants cannot have more than three moving violations or a total of six Driver Record Evaluation points within a period of thirty-six (36) months.

Work Schedule:

This position is categorized as Essential Personnel with the City of Austin. Essential staff are required to work during emergencies or bad weather if they are scheduled to work and, in some cases, when they are not scheduled. Essential employees ensure the continuance of key operations for the City of Austin. Work hours may include after hours, holidays, and weekends.

Shifts may change according to departmental needs. Employee may be required to work additional hours outside of regular work schedule.

Preferred Qualifications

Preferred Experience:

  • Direct utility experience working as a crew leader leading three (3) or more employees in daily tasks with construction, maintenance, and/or restoration work groups.

  • Experience working with utility management programs such as Mobile Workforce Management ( MWM ), Advanced Distribution Management System ( ADMS )/Field Client, Integrated Tools for Operation (iTOA), Maximo and Smartsheet.

  • Experience working within a Quality Management System ( QMS ) such as ISO 9001.

  • Experience working with Distribution Construction Standards and Design Guidelines for both overhead and underground facilities.

  • Experience interfacing with and providing detailed information to internal and external customers.

  • Experience providing guidance and training to employees under your direction as a lead.

  • Experience tracking multiple projects, resources, material, and inventory associated with distribution projects.

    Duties, Functions and Responsibilities

Essential duties and functions, pursuant to the Americans with Disabilities Act, may include the following. Other related duties may be assigned.

  • Assigns, organizes, and monitors task completion for work group.

  • Interprets, explains and enforces City policies, procedures, building codes, specifications and ordinances.

  • Communicates with schedulers regarding work orders.

  • Monitors safety issues for work group.

  • Operates line work tools and equipment.

  • Performs repair, installation, maintenance or removal of electric utility facilities and equipment as required.

  • Performs emergency electric system restoration as necessary.

Responsibilities- Supervision and/or Leadership Exercised:

  • Responsible for the full range of supervisory activities including selection, training, evaluation, counseling, and recommendation for dismissal.

    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

Must possess required knowledge, skills, abilities, and experience and be able to explain and demonstrate, with or without reasonable accommodations, that the essential functions of the job can be performed.

  • Knowledge of Transmission and Distribution design and construction standards.

  • Knowledge of applicable Austin Energy and OSHA safety regulations.

  • Knowledge of local environmental requirements for construction and maintenance activities.

  • Knowledge of supervisory and managerial techniques and principles.

  • Skill in estimating time, material and labor for job assigned.

  • Skill in oral and written communications.

  • Skill in handling multiple tasks and prioritizing.

  • Skill in using computers and related software applications.

  • Skill in data analysis and problem solving.

  • Ability to read and interpret plans, maps and written specifications.

  • Ability to work in field conditions, temperature extremes, and other inclement weather conditions.

  • Ability to establish and maintain effective communication and working relationships with subordinates, management, city employees, and the public.
